Transaction 8621416326dbd98598676ebb9425d7669b70f8337ac081f66a4a72937289a164

1 Input
2 Outputs
  • 8621416326dbd98598676ebb9425d7669b70f8337ac081f66a4a72937289a164:0
  • value  2240458
    address  3NLtsmaZn7KJGTRNxiNeLHsqAz8Yd7tSLJ
  • 8621416326dbd98598676ebb9425d7669b70f8337ac081f66a4a72937289a164:1
  • value  3088406
    address  1Nr5ZPLYXxCz4of6J4AheyAdBXqxykncpt